Missouri’s Most Traveled Roads in Good Condition The percentage of the state's busiest highways that are in good condition has grown more than 36 percent in the past five years. According to new figures released by MoDOT, more than 83 percent of Missouri's major roads are in good condition compared to 2004 when only 47 percent were in good condition. Roads Commission Approves Final Recovery Act Project List Transportation Improvements Expected to Directly or Indirectly Support 22,000 Jobs The Missouri Highways and Transportation Commission gave approval recently to the final list of transportation projects to be funded by economic recovery funds. The transportation improvements are expected to directly or indirectly support 22,000 jobs. Projects Winners of Battle of the Belt Challenge Announced You’re Never Too Cool to Buckle Up.
